NATIONAL DAY OF CLIMATE ACTION Saturday November 3, 2007
We had a fabulous (if wet, windy and occasionally wild) time meeting lots of folks interested in learning about alternative energy and how we all can improve our efforts to reverse the current trend of global warming. The Family Fun Day for the Earth at Grace Congregational Church/UCC was a great way to meet Framingham neighbors who care about environmental issues. And what a creative bunch of kids! Thanks for having us and for the steady supply of hot cider and coffee! Afterwards, we happily volunteered to bring the Framingham banner to Concord for the Revolutionary Energy Rally. Senator John Kerry and newly elected Congresswoman Niki Tsongas gave thoughtful speeches reminding us that this is a global problem which will require a multitude of approaches to create a global solution.
